New roro service between Norway and Denmark

Sea-Cargo AS headquartered at Bergen introduces a new roro freight ferry service between Esbjerg and Egersund.

The first sailing will take place on 25th of February 2011 and will operate on a rolling alternate day departure from each port with an overnight crossing.

The service is initially backed by a contract with Siemens for transport of 26-32 windmills for the Høg-Jæren project. It is, however, Sea-Cargo’s intention to continue the service also following the completion of this agreement. The new line between Egersund and Esbjerg will complement the existing twice weekly service to/from Bergen, Risavika and Esbjerg – and will provide the area with a new and modern high frequency solution effectively bringing the entire “south west coast” closer to mainland Europe.
